VTK: support conditional depfile specification APIs
Also brings in wrap hierarchy depfile support to avoid spurious rebuilds.
Also brings in a pop out layout crash fix.
- Ben Boeckel: vtkModule-depfile-conditional into paraview/release (vtk/vtk!10708 (merged))
- Ben Boeckel: file-set-dep-backports into paraview/release (vtk/vtk!10710 (merged))
- Thomas Galland: backportFixPopOutLayoutCrash into paraview/release (vtk/vtk!10709 (merged))
Fixes: #22376 (closed)
Edited by Ben Boeckel